Dec 16, Kathmandu - The Commission for the Investigation of Abuse of Authority (CIAA) has filed a corruption case against Binesh Munankarmi, head of the Pokhara Regional International Airport Project Implementation Unit under the Civil Aviation Authority of Nepal.
The commission filed a charge sheet in the special court on Tuesday, finding that Munankarmi had misused his position and illegally acquired wealth. According to the authority, a claim of Rs 25 million 43 thousand 517 has been made against him.
According to the commission, an investigation conducted based on a complaint of illegal acquisition of wealth found that Munankarmi's expenses were unnaturally higher than the income as per the property declaration submitted by him while holding a government position. He entered government service on Falgun 1, 2054 BS, and the period up to Mangsir 14, 2080 BS has been set as the investigation period.
During that period, it has been found that assets worth Rs 37.381 crore were acquired in the name of Munankarmi and his family members, while Rs 62.415 crore were spent during the same period, according to the Commission. Although the expenditure was found to be Rs 25.43 crore more than the total income, the source of the amount could not be confirmed, the Commission stated.
The Commission stated that since it was found that property was also purchased in the name of Mrs. Purna Keshari Gosai from the assets illegally acquired by misusing the authority while in government service, the Authority has also filed a charge sheet against her.
